1. Easy does it: choosing the right lubricant
Construction equipment operates in some of the most rugged environments, so your business relies on you to choose the right lubricant for optimal performance. But just as some projects are better suited for an excavator than a dozer, certain lubricants are better suited for specific conditions.
For example, lubricants are designed with different viscosity grades dependent on the expectant ambient and elevated operating temperature ranges, meaning you can customize your lube choice based not only on your machinery, but on the region or season you’re working in as well.
Talking to an expert and picking the right one will save you a lot of hassle down the road: In cold climates, you need a lubricant that will pump and flow during startup while it maintains viscosity at operating temperature, while in hot climates, it’s important to choose a product with a viscosity range that prevents the lubricant from thinning out under elevated temperatures — which can cause metal-to-metal contact.

2. Smooth as silk: The latest in lubrication technology
As construction equipment has evolved, so too have the lubricants that help keep them running. Lubricant technology has many proven benefits, including improved machinery performance, reduced maintenance costs, and extended equipment life.
Today's products have a lot of built-in upsides: Modern engine oils can increase operational efficiency by reducing overall oil consumption and providing longer drain intervals. Greases resistant to deterioration and washout decrease the risk of workplace contamination. And hydraulic oils can reduce fuel costs and emissions while improving hydraulic responsiveness.
